Dreamglade: A Shamanic Sanctuary in the Peruvian Amazon
Nestled on the shores of a tranquil lake in the heart of the Peruvian Amazon, Dreamglade is a beautiful healing center located just one hour from Iquitos. We provide a safe and supportive environment for profound personal transformation through traditional Amazonian practices.
Under the expert guidance of our resident Shipibo curanderos, Maestros Raul Buenapico and Dominga Nunta, we offer authentic Ayahuasca ceremonies and master plant dietas.
Your healing journey is supported by complementary therapies including yoga, breathwork, and a natural sauna.

You can take plant dieta. During the dieta you eat fresh foods with no salt, no oil. They last 5 days and you can take a rest during the weekends and eat a bit of salt and oil. Trust me, it is a relief ! If you continue with another dieta, you may take a new plant, more powerful. At first I was not sure about it, but I could tell after the first 5 days that my mind was more focused, calm and clear.
